01 logo

How to Add a "Request a Quote" Feature in Shopify?

Learn how to easily add a "Request a Quote" feature in your Shopify store to boost B2B sales, handle custom orders, and improve customer experience.

By Sagar PanchalPublished 5 months ago 11 min read
Request a Quote Feature

If you have a Shopify store, and sell B2B or wholesale products (or custom products), a simple "Add to Cart" button might not be sufficient. A "Request a Quote" will allow for flexible pricing, offer customer interaction at a personal level, and create a better sales process. This blog will identify what a "Request a Quote" feature means for your store, outline how to add "Request a Quote" using a Shopify app or coding, what some of the main benefits are (higher sales and more satisfied customers), and provide answers to frequently asked questions to help you evaluate whether this solution is right for your store.

All online shopping has a "get out of jail free card" with the "add to cart" button. The button works fine for easy purchases. But for businesses selling custom products, bulk orders, and B2B sales it's a clunky process. These types of sales require flexibility that a fixed price and quick check-out won't provide. This is where a Request a Quote feature is useful.

The Request a Quote feature allows businesses to offer custom prices, negotiate with their customers, and accommodate customer specific needs which many customers now expect. Adding a "request a quote" feature makes your Shopify store more meaningful to customers while building stronger relationships and making more sales. In this article we will discuss why it is important, how to implement one, and the benefits; including examples and statistics.

Why Your Shopify Store Needs a "Request a Quote" Feature

The "Add to Cart" and fixed - price approach is suitable for many online retailers, but they do not fit all businesses or all customers. Here are five reasons why flexible pricing, such as Request a Quote, is important:

B2B Sales: Business-to-business sales often require pricing per quotation. Buyers want to negotiate different pricing based on customizing pricing based on large volume or long-term offers. A fixed price on an online storefront may force customers to choose other options for negotiating pricing.

Bulk Orders: Customers purchasing bulk orders expect custom pricing or pricing that includes discount options. When a wholesale seller of consumer goods features only retail pricing options on their site, buyers may get confused or discouraged to make a bulk purchase. As such, a quote request feature allows you to fairly consider pricing for the bulk buyer.

Custom Products: There are many items, such as custom furniture or specialized machinery for example, which require price pricing estimates based on the customer's specific needs and closure. Flexible pricing allows customers an opportunity to describe their needs and provide details for a fair and reasonable estimate.

High Value Items: High dollar items, such as luxury goods or specialized equipment, are often "negotiated" before being sold. A request for quote feature allows customers an opportunity to ask questions/answers and negotiate price offers; this will improve feedback regarding the trust between the customer and the business!

Services: Professional services businesses, such as consulting or design work, require some level of custom pricing based on the client's need. The quote request allows consultants and agency consultants an opportunity to develop fair and reasonable pricing for the client per the work requirements.

Flexible pricing options negotiate customer's unique needs, suggest improvements for their shopping experience, and lead to increased sales opportunities.

Key Benefits of Implementing a "Request a Quote" System

When you add a “Request a Quote” option to your Shopify store, you'll see better sales, stronger customer relations, and a smoother process. Here’s why it’s a good idea:

Increased Sales for All Your Complex Products: Not every product fits the classic “Add to Cart” approach. Custom products and higher-value items are products that fall outside the "Add to Cart" paradigm. When a customer can request a quote, their request gives them a chance to ask for personal pricing. The customer’s confusion is reduced - and they’re more likely to move toward a buying decision. Your revenue can be enhanced by 10-15%, because personalized offers will often convert hesitant prospects, especially if you’re in B2B sales.

Building Stronger Customer Connections: When a customer requests a quote, it establishes a dialogue. You have to understand what they’re looking for, provide a custom solution to their needs, and establish trust. The personal connection is nearly 70% of the customer's value, and that can result in repeat business and a long-term relationship.

Customer Data: If a customer wants to request a quote, that means you can see what customers actually want prior to purchase, like a specific item, amounts, etc. Having these requests can help you determine market behaviors, altering pricing, and based on demand and feet wet, and when to expect it, making you more competitive in the marketplace.

Better for B2B and Bulk Buyers: Since B2B customers and bulk buyers often need a range of pricing, during checkout, a quote feature makes pricing flexible and appears very professional when you quote a customer. Shopify also represents a growing B2B market, which represents a 130% sales growth rate from the first part of 2024. Essentially, this feature will make your store easier to purchase from by accepting bigger orders and building stronger partnerships with buyers.

Better sales process: If a B2B customer or bulk buyer decides to make a complex purchase decision, it could leave them frustrated and abandon their products in their cart. A quote provides the customer the ability to express interest in your products without needing to pay immediately, the less friction there is in a process, the better chance you will have at converting buyers to customers.

Stand Out from the Competition: Offering quotes allows your store to stand out from your competition in a crowded market. It allows your store to be flexible and user friendly to prospective clients; this could also bring in more clients that want specific quotes for customized needs or larger orders.

By implementing a Request a Quote, your Shopify store can engage new customers, offer loyalty so they return, and add to your sales, especially for B2B customers.

Implementing "Request a Quote" on Shopify: Methods and Considerations

Okay, you've acknowledged the strategic potential of a Request a Quote feature and now you're ready to move on to actually setting it up in your Shopify store. There are two main ways to do this: actually using some of the dedicated Shopify apps or using your own custom code. There are pros and cons to both methods. Which route is best for you depends on your technical skills, budget, and your specific business needs.

Method 1: Utilizing Shopify Apps (Recommended for most users)

Most Shopify store owners know that using a Request a Quote app is the easiest way to allow customers to request a custom price. These quote request apps integrate with your store and offer functionality such as pre-made forms and buttons with no coding required. Best of all, they save time together and install seamlessly into your store!

Key Features to Look for

When you're choosing a Request a Quote app, look for some or all of these features that will work for your business:

  • Customizable Forms: Create forms that collect items that you want your customers to specify, like product quantities or customer information. You should be able to easily add, remove, or rearrange fields.
  • Smart Form Logic: Some apps get smarter with their forms, and will show or hide fields within the form reviewed based on what they chose to create forms that are as simple and relevant as possible.
  • Hide Prices Option: For items that require a quote request, hide the prices and just add a "Request Quote" button. Look for apps that allow you to hide prices by products, collections, or customers simply group customers as B2B customers for sure.
  • Add to Quote: Allow your customers to collect items for quotes in a simple process, it would become similar to adding items to their shopping carts and making them easily able to request
  • Quote Dashboard: A central place to view and edit quote requests within your Shopify admin area and to approve or convert their quote into an order.
  • Auto Emails: Allow your Requests for Quotes app to send instant notifications to you and the customer when a quote is requested and when the quote has been updated.
  • Quote to Order: Make it easy for your customers by converting approved quotes to draft orders to make checking out that much quicker and easier.
  • App Integrations: Use apps that connect with lots of applications such as CRM apps or accounting apps.
  • Easy to Use: Choose apps that are simple for you and your customers to use.

Method 2: Custom Code Implementation (For advanced users)

Custom coding a "Request a Quote" on Shopify allows merchants to have extra control, custom designs and removes some costly app subscription fees. Unlike apps, this is something you can get done using the code within your Shopify theme, so you'll need some experience in HTML, CSS, JavaScript and Shopify's Liquid language. This is the best option for businesses who require a unique quoting process or even a specific design direction that apps cannot provide!

Why Choose Custom Coding?

  • Unique Workflow: Perfect for businesses with specific quoting needs that apps can’t meet.
  • Full Design Control: Create a design that matches your brand perfectly.
  • No App Dependency: Avoid reliance on third-party apps, which may slow your site or cause issues later.
  • Cost Savings: Higher upfront costs but no recurring fees.

Basic Steps to Implement:

  1. Choose Products: Decide which products or collections will use the quote feature instead of direct purchase.
  2. Hide Price and Add to Cart: Edit your theme’s product-template.liquid file to hide prices and show a "Request a Quote" button for specific products. For example, use Liquid code to check product tags and display the button only when needed.
  3. Create a Quote Form: Build a custom form (or tweak Shopify’s contact form) to collect quote details, linked from the button.
  4. Handle Form Submissions: Use JavaScript to send form data to your email or a custom system. Shopify’s AJAX API can help with complex tasks.
  5. Manage Quotes: Use a spreadsheet, CRM, or custom database to track and respond to quote requests.

Things to Consider:

  • Maintenance: Custom code needs updates, especially after theme or Shopify changes.
  • Scalability: Growing businesses may need to rework the solution.
  • Security: Follow best practices to protect customer data.
  • Cost: Hiring a developer can be expensive upfront.

For most, a Shopify app is easier and offers support. But for unique needs, custom coding provides unmatched flexibility.

Key Features for an Effective Shopify Quote System

A proper Shopify quote system, whether it's an app or custom-built, should have features to help a salesperson close more deals and improve conversion rates, especially on custom products or other complicated sales.

Custom Quote Forms: Your quote form should be flexible. You can add the ability for users to add text fields for details, dropdowns for product options, checkboxes for additional services, or file uploads for designs. This allows you to get everything you need from the customer upfront, which could cut back on back and forth between yourself and the customer and help produce quotes quicker.

Smart Form Logic: Conditional logic adds intelligence to forms. For example, if a customer selects a product type then all related fields should appear at once i.e. size, color options. Conditional logic adds a level of simplicity to the customer's experience and in turn dramatically improves the quality of the response given by the sales representative.

Instant Notifications: Quick communications is essential. When a customer submits a quote request, they should receive an automatic confirmation. Your staff must also be notified immediately so they can follow up on the quote quickly, this helps keep the lead fresh.

Quote Management Dashboard: A central dashboard helps manage multiple quotes easily. You can:

  • View all customer details.
  • Edit quotes, adjust items, or apply discounts.
  • Send messages or updated quotes.
  • Update quote status (e.g., pending, approved, or converted).
  • Turn accepted quotes into Shopify draft orders with one click for easy checkout.

System Integration: By connecting your quoting system to a CRM or ERP tool, data is synced automatically to eliminate manual work. Integrating with email marketing allows you to create campaigns using leads that did not convert.

"Add to Quote" Button: Customers should be able to add a number of items to a quote and then request the quote just like they add multiple products to their shopping cart. A "Request a Quote" button could completely replace or coexist with an "Add to Cart" button allowing customers to easily build and submit a quote request.

All the above features simplify complex sales processes, improve efficiencies, and positively impact customer satisfaction.

Key Takeaways

  • Flexible Pricing: The "Add to Cart" model doesn't suit B2B, wholesale, or custom products. A quote feature allows personalized pricing and negotiations.
  • Boosts Sales & Connections: It improves sales by simplifying complex transactions and builds stronger customer relationships, especially for B2B.
  • Easy Implementation: Use a Shopify quote app for simplicity or custom code for full control.
  • Key Features: Include customizable forms, smart logic, automated alerts, a quote dashboard, easy order conversion, and hide price options.
  • Saves Time: Automates lead capture and management, offering data for better business decisions.
  • Stands Out: A quote system attracts more customers and shows your store is flexible and customer-focused.

Conclusion: Empowering Your Shopify Store for Future Growth

With e-commerce getting more competitive, businesses that rely solely on "Add to Cart" functionality may not realize their full potential for growth. This may be especially true for B2B clients, unique custom products, or bulk orders as they are not always compatible with adding products to the shopping cart. A request a quote feature is a great way to improve your business flexibility and client-centric focus. It will enable you to hide your prices when necessary, provide a unique quote button, and navigate through complex sales.

Adding a request a quote option to your Shopify store will increase conversions, average order value, and customer satisfaction. You can either use a Shopify quote app or custom code to replace "Add to Cart" functionality with a "Quote" option to unlock your potential, develop closer relationships with clients, and keep ahead of your competitors.

FAQs: Your Questions Answered about "Request a Quote" on Shopify

What is the best way to add a "Request a Quote" feature to my Shopify store?

Rather than have a fixed price, a method based on your budget, skills, and requirements is the best option. For non-coders, a Request a quote app for Shopify works best because those apps have sound features and support. Custom coding will fit a unique need but takes experience and skills.

Can I hide prices for certain products or customer groups?

Definitely! Most quote apps just like the custom builds can hide prices on certain products or certain customer groups and instead show a "Request a Quote" button so only those that are serious inquire about price. You can control who sees the price and who sees the "Request a Quote" button!

How does a "Request a Quote" feature benefit B2B sales?

Shopify's B2B quote feature allows for simplified bulk ordering and custom pricing. The feature means you can offer tiered pricing, volume discounts, and credit terms, all of which enhance your relationship with customers, but also fulfill the needs of corporate buyers, ultimately increasing your sales.

Is it possible to convert a quote directly into an order?

A Great Shopify quote app will allow you to simply convert an accepted quote into a draft order. Once your customer agrees to the quote, you create a draft order that is reflected with the agreed price and agreed-upon products. Once the draft is created, the customer completes their purchase from the Shopify checkout page.

What are the typical costs associated with "Request a Quote" apps?

Shopify "Request a Quote" apps have different fee structures. Most quote apps offer either a free or very low cost trial to explore the features of the app. Each app has a fee after the trial period, charged monthly. App fees vary from being based on features and quote requests to sales totals. The quote apps are less expensive than custom coding, and provide ongoing support. Use all values when making shortcuts.

apps

About the Creator

Sagar Panchal

Sagar Panchal, CEO of SetuBridge Technolabs, founded the company in 2012 to deliver innovative eCommerce solutions.

Reader insights

Be the first to share your insights about this piece.

How does it work?

Add your insights

Comments

There are no comments for this story

Be the first to respond and start the conversation.

Sign in to comment

    Find us on social media

    Miscellaneous links

    • Explore
    • Contact
    • Privacy Policy
    • Terms of Use
    • Support

    © 2026 Creatd, Inc. All Rights Reserved.